Famous means "widely known." Infamous does not mean “not famous” but rather it means "having a reputation of the worst kind." It may help to remember that infamous is related to infamy which means “evil reputation brought about by something grossly criminal.”. The story follows protagonist Cole MacGrath on his quest in … scott co ky pvahelicopters over newton ma today Infamis is from Latin infamis "of ill fame" (see infamy ). Meaning "causing infamy" is from 1550s. As a legal term, "disqualified from certain rights of citizens because of conviction for certain crimes" (late 14c.). The neutral fameless (in the sense original to infamous) is recorded from 1590s.
